Praying for Healing and Justice After Former Colorado Youth Pastor's Conviction
A former Colorado youth pastor has been convicted of child sexual assault, and the community is left to grapple with the aftermath of this devastating event. As Christians, we are called to respond with compassion, prayer, and a commitment to justice.
About the People Involved
The former youth pastor, whose name has not been released, was found guilty of child sexual assault. The victim, whose identity has not been disclosed, has shown immense courage in coming forward and seeking justice.
What Happened
The trial, which was not livestreamed, resulted in a conviction that carries a sentence of 8 years to life. Sentencing is scheduled for September 11.
